■ DESCRIPTION E-680 Series universal data loggers/scanners are advanced new generation micro-controller based industrial instruments. Dimensions are 96 x192 mm, conforming to IEC/TR 60668. The universal inputs and outputs of the device can be easily programmed by the user. E-680 Series indicate measurements from 32 different points on the instruments display and determines alarm conditions. It can be directed to the common alarm relays and/or to the independent relays. It can also be connected to a PC via RS485 communication line and data can be collected and stored. ■ MAIN FEATURES • High reading sensitivity with 16 bit resolution • Infinite life time and high isolation voltage semiconductor multiplexer relay • Standard RS485 MODBUS communication interface • 2 common alarm relay outputs • Optional current output • Each channel can be programmed independently • 2 set points for each channel with adjustable dead band • Directing alarm states to a common or independent relay • Programmable display and scan intervals • Possibility of connecting up to 31 instruments to a PC by the same communication line • Distributed system structure C€ • This controller complies with the European Low Voltage Directive 2006/95/EC, by the application of safety standard TS EN 61010-1. (Pollution degree 2) • This controller complies with the EMC Directive 2004/108/ EC by the application of EMC standard TS EN 61326. * (EU) °C or °F for the thermocouples and resistance thermometer inputs, for the linear inputs, same with the unit which is controlled.
Open the catalog to page 1Independent Relay Outputs * Independent relay outputs shall be maximum 16 pieces. ; ; Power Supply ; Sample E-680-08-2-0-16-1-0 8 channels, 2 common relays, 16 independent relays, RS485 Modbus, 220 V AC. E-680-16-2-0-16-0-0 16 channels, 2 common relays, 16 independent relays, 220 V AC.
